Title: Hakan Tornqvist: Innovator in Optical Fiber Technology

Introduction

Hakan Tornqvist is a notable inventor based in Gothenburg, Sweden. He has made significant contributions to the field of optical fiber technology, holding 2 patents that focus on improving the performance and usability of coated optical fibers.

Latest Patents

Tornqvist's latest patents include a method of making a coated optical fiber that involves measuring the delamination resistance of the coating at two different temperatures. This innovative approach allows for the comparison of delamination resistance at ambient temperature with a predetermined target value, ensuring that coated optical fibers meet specific performance criteria. Additionally, he has developed a polymer-clad optical fiber that features a protective coating with enhanced thermal characteristics, facilitating easier removal from the optical fiber during the stripping process. This invention ensures that the optical fiber maintains a high modulus at room temperature while allowing for low delamination resistance at elevated temperatures.
